Buddhist Bracelets: Beads of Mindfulness

Prayer beads have been used in Buddhist traditions for centuries, their tactile nature aiding meditation and focus. How to Choose Culturally Conscious Jewelry

  • Research the symbolism behind designs
  • Support artisans preserving traditional techniques
  • Pair pieces thoughtfully to avoid cultural appropriation
